Saudi, Qatar, UAE Clubs Targets Super Eagles winger
Ibrahim Lateef
Nigeria football star, Chidera Ejuke, has been permitted to find another club, as Sevilla is set to cash in on him in the summer transfer window, reports BSNSports.com.ng.
Ejuke, who was absent from Monday and Tuesday's team training due to bureaucratic issues, is expected to have the issues resolved shortly.
It's also well known that Sevilla FC has placed the Nigerian winger—whose contract expires in 2027—on the transfer market, aiming to fetch between 4 and 5 million euros.
He's been linked with European clubs like Bayer Leverkusen and Anderlecht, but the most probable destination appears to be the Middle East, with clubs in Qatar, the United Arab Emirates, and especially Saudi Arabia showing interest.
With the interest from the Middle East, the Nigerian could potentially earn twice his current salary.
